数据库的链接和维护是什么

worktile 其他 5

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库的链接和维护是指在数据库系统中建立和管理数据库连接,并进行数据库的维护工作。数据库连接是指建立客户端与数据库服务器之间的通信链接,使得客户端能够访问和操作数据库。数据库维护是指对数据库进行监控、优化和修复等操作,以确保数据库的正常运行和高效性能。

    下面是数据库链接和维护的五个重要方面:

    1. 数据库连接池管理:数据库连接池是一种重要的连接管理技术,它允许应用程序在需要时从预先创建的连接池中获取数据库连接,而不是每次都重新建立连接。数据库连接池的管理包括连接的创建、分配、回收和释放等操作,以提高数据库的访问效率和性能。

    2. 数据库连接参数配置:在建立数据库连接时,需要配置一些参数,如数据库服务器的地址、端口号、用户名、密码等。正确配置这些参数可以确保连接的顺利建立,同时也可以提高数据库的安全性。连接参数的配置可以通过配置文件、命令行参数或代码中进行设置。

    3. 数据库性能监控与调优:数据库性能监控是指通过对数据库的各种指标进行监控和收集,以评估数据库的性能状况。常见的监控指标包括CPU利用率、内存利用率、磁盘IO等。数据库性能调优是指根据监控结果对数据库进行调整和优化,以提高数据库的响应速度和吞吐量。

    4. 数据库备份与恢复:数据库备份是指将数据库的数据和日志文件复制到其他存储介质上,以防止数据丢失和灾难恢复。数据库恢复是指在数据库发生故障或数据损坏时,通过使用备份文件将数据库恢复到正常状态。备份和恢复策略的制定和执行是数据库维护的重要组成部分。

    5. 数据库安全管理:数据库安全管理是指对数据库进行访问控制和数据保护等操作,以保证数据库的安全性和完整性。安全管理包括用户权限管理、数据加密、审计和防火墙等措施。数据库管理员需要定期进行安全性检查和漏洞扫描,及时修补安全漏洞,以提高数据库的安全性。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库的链接和维护是指在使用数据库时,建立与数据库的连接并进行维护的过程。数据库连接是指应用程序与数据库之间的通信通道,通过该通道应用程序可以发送查询和更新等操作到数据库,并获取数据库的返回结果。

    数据库的链接和维护包括以下几个方面:

    1. 建立数据库连接:在应用程序中,通过使用数据库连接库或驱动程序,可以建立与数据库的连接。连接参数包括数据库的地址、端口号、用户名和密码等。建立连接后,应用程序就可以与数据库进行交互。

    2. 连接的维护:在应用程序运行期间,需要保持与数据库的连接,以便进行数据的读取和写入。连接的维护包括以下几个方面:

      • 连接的打开和关闭:在需要与数据库交互时,打开连接;在不需要与数据库交互时,关闭连接。这样可以释放数据库的资源,提高系统性能。
      • 连接的重用:在多个数据库操作之间,可以重用已经建立的连接,避免频繁地创建和关闭连接,提高效率。
      • 连接的监控和管理:可以监控连接的状态,例如连接是否正常、连接的空闲时间等。如果连接出现异常或者空闲时间过长,可以进行相应的处理,例如重新建立连接或者关闭连接。
    3. 连接池的使用:连接池是一种连接的管理机制,用于管理数据库连接的创建、销毁和重用。连接池可以提前创建一定数量的连接,并将这些连接保存在一个池中。应用程序需要连接时,可以从连接池中获取一个空闲的连接,使用完毕后再将连接放回连接池中。连接池可以提高系统的性能和可伸缩性,减少连接的创建和销毁的开销。

    4. 连接的异常处理:在数据库连接过程中,可能会出现各种异常情况,例如网络中断、数据库服务器宕机等。应用程序需要对这些异常情况进行处理,例如重新建立连接、重试操作等。

    5. 连接的性能优化:在进行数据库连接时,可以采取一些性能优化措施,以提高连接的效率和可靠性。例如,可以使用连接池来管理连接,减少连接的创建和销毁的开销;可以使用连接池的预热功能,在应用程序启动时提前创建一定数量的连接,避免在高并发情况下频繁地创建连接。

    总之,数据库的链接和维护是建立与数据库的连接,并在应用程序运行期间维护这些连接的过程。通过合理的连接管理和性能优化,可以提高系统的性能和可靠性,提升用户体验。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库的链接和维护是指在数据库系统中,建立和管理数据库连接,以确保数据库的正常运行和高效性能。数据库连接是应用程序与数据库之间的桥梁,它允许应用程序与数据库进行通信和交互。

    数据库链接的建立和维护是一个复杂的过程,需要考虑到以下几个方面:

    1. 数据库连接的建立:

      • 首先,应用程序需要提供正确的连接字符串,包括数据库的地址、用户名、密码等信息。
      • 然后,应用程序通过数据库驱动程序来建立与数据库的连接。不同的数据库系统有不同的驱动程序,应根据具体情况选择合适的驱动程序。
      • 连接过程中,还可以设置一些连接参数,如超时时间、连接池大小等。
    2. 数据库连接的维护:

      • 连接池管理:为了提高数据库连接的效率,可以使用连接池来管理连接。连接池会在应用程序启动时创建一定数量的连接,并将它们保存在一个连接池中。当应用程序需要与数据库交互时,从连接池中获取一个可用的连接,完成操作后再将连接释放回连接池,以供其他请求使用。这样可以减少连接的创建和销毁的开销,提高数据库操作的性能。
      • 连接的复用:连接池还可以复用连接,即将一个连接用于多个数据库操作。复用连接可以减少连接的建立和销毁次数,提高数据库的响应速度。
      • 连接的关闭:在应用程序不再使用数据库连接时,应该及时将连接关闭,以释放资源。关闭连接可以通过调用连接的close()方法来实现。
    3. 数据库连接的异常处理:

      • 在数据库连接过程中,可能会出现一些异常情况,如数据库连接超时、连接被意外断开等。应用程序需要对这些异常进行捕获和处理,以保证系统的稳定性。可以通过使用try-catch语句来捕获异常,并在异常发生时采取相应的处理措施,如重新建立连接、记录日志等。

    综上所述,数据库连接和维护是数据库系统中非常重要的一环。正确建立和管理数据库连接,可以提高数据库的性能和稳定性,保证应用程序与数据库的正常交互。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部